RESETTING DUAL CLUTCH SYSTEM
Press and hold the left gear shift, right gear shift, and square
button for two seconds.
The RPM LEDs will all ash four times and then extinguish
toindicate that the Dual Clutch system has been reset.
The button assigned to the Dual Clutch system (L3 or R3)
willrevert to its normal function.
USING LOGITECH G HUB
Logitech G HUB enables the following features on the G923:
Button programming with proles that can be linked to
games.
Adjustment of wheel settings, such as Rotation Angle and
TRUEFORCE strength.
Testing of the various buttons, wheel and pedal functions.
G HUB WHEEL SETTINGS
Sensitivity
Alters the output response of the wheel to be more or less
sensitive. Leaving this slider at 50% will provide a linear 1:1
output. Between 51% and 100% will make the wheel increasingly
more sensitive around the centre movement of the wheel.
Between 0% and 49% will make the wheel decreasingly sensitive
around the centre movement of the wheel.
Operating Range
The G923 is capable of up to 900 degrees of rotation.
Reducingthis setting will change the point at which
thewheelwill reach full steering lock. This is especially useful
if you’re driving a car with a smaller actual steering lock angle,
suchasaFormula 1 orGT3 car.
Centering Spring (for games without force feedback)
Most games that support force feedback already model
thecorrect return to center function of the G923 based on
thevirtual car. It is recommended that the Centering Spring
option be turned o for these games.
Enabling the Centering Spring option will allow you to override
the game features and adjust the strength of the return
tocenter force using the provided slider.
Torque
Only available for TRUEFORCE supported games. Torque controls
the overall force feedback strength for your G923.
